Carl "Buddie" LaForce

Rev. Carl "Buddie" LaForce, 85, of Searcy after 50 years of proclaiming his risen Savior as a Missionary Baptist Minister went to be with his Lord on Tuesday, June 23, 2015. He was born January 24, 1930 in Alicia, Arkansas to the late Maud and Bertie (Hooten) LaForce. Carl was a veteran of the U.S. Air Force having served in the Korean Conflict. He fought with the 5th Air Force division and achieved the rank of Sergeant. Carl is survived by his wife of 62 years, Wanda (Benton) LaForce; one son, Dwayne LaForce and wife, Belinda of Searcy; two grandchildren, Matt LaForce, wife, Fran of Searcy, and Lauren Brown, husband, Robb of Searcy; four great-grandchildren, Cannon and Colt LaForce; Holden and Parker Brown; one brother, Verlon LaForce, wife, Ardean of Wichita, Kansas. In addition to his parents Carl was preceded in death by two sisters, Virginia LaForce Rousann, and Lois LaForce Parsons; and five half-sisters, Belle, Ethel, Lena, Audrey, and Odean.
